EDITORS COMMENTS
This striking photograph, titled "Lord Northcliffe" and dated 1917, captures the prominent British newspaper proprietor, Alfred Charles William Harmsworth, 1st Viscount Northcliffe, in a formal setting. The image, created by the renowned Harris & Ewing photographic studio, showcases Northcliffe in a full-length pose, dressed in a dark suit and a bowler hat. The glass negative, part of the Harris & Ewing Collection at the Library of Congress, provides an insight into the fashion trends of the early 20th century. Northcliffe, who was also known as Alfred Harmsworth, was a significant figure in British journalism and politics. He is best remembered for his ownership of several influential newspapers, including the Daily Mail and The Daily Mirror. At the time of this photograph, he was actively involved in the war effort, using his media platforms to promote British interests during World War I. The photograph, taken by an unidentified Harris & Ewing photographer, offers a glimpse into the life of this influential figure, who left an indelible mark on the history of journalism and British society.
